Pernem blue cab operators demand action on counter and permits

Pernem: The Pernem taxi operators have slammed the delay in 'allotment' of the notified blue cab counter at Manohar International Airport, Mopa and delay in issuing taxi permits to about 250 youths, as they met Deputy Collector seeking urgent action. 


The aggrieved operators demanded government recognition of the counter. "The blue cab counter should have been handed over to us after it was notified as a stand. Besides, around 250 youth are jobless since they have still not received permits. The government or GMR should prioritize these," said one of the operators, while demanding subsequent ouster of app-based taxis. 


They sought justice for their livelihoods and urged authorities to listen to their concerns.


"We only want justice to sustain our livelihood, but authorities have been making us run from pillar to post," lamented another operator. 


The operators also await a discussion with the local MLA to chart a way forward while further accusing harassment by GMR as well as police surveillance. 


The Deputy Collector assured to address their grievances.
